I went to manually backup the courses and they all worked excep the"IT cert II" course, which hanged and only half completed the backup. I then changed the variables page to allow the external zip and unzip programs to operate. This fixed the problem, and the course backed up perfectly (232.6Mb); however I am still unable to complete a scheduled backup. It seems as if moodle is waiting for the "IT cert II" course to be backed up before it will start a new scheduled backup.
Is there any way to reset the scheduled backups?
or another solution to this problem?
